Tenure Goes to 33 Teachers in Mamaroneck

by Joan R. Simon

(April 14, 2005) Thirty-three teachers received tenure on April 12, at what many Mamaroneck Board members consider their “favorite meeting of the year.” It wasn’t the largest group – 40 teachers have been tenured in each of the past two years – but the numbers were still impressive, with 11 at the Mamaroneck High School, 10 at the Hommocks, and six at Chatsworth Avenue School. In total, there were 24 teachers, six teaching assistants, two assistant directors of special education and one assistant principal, Jeff Anderson at the high school. In introducing the group, Assistant Superintendent Rosemarie Coletti noted that 14 of the tenure candidates were hired through the job fair that Mamaroneck hosts each year in January.
